I'm trying to figure out how to keep my tables all on the same page through XeLaTeX.  I know that the formatter uses the KeepAllOnSamePage attribute for RenderX, but I don't have a pdf export system set up for RenderX.  Is the same thing possible through XeLaTex?

I tend to set the XeLaTeXSpecial attribute to 'pagebreak' (without the quotes) on the tablenumbered (or example or table) element.  That is, I set it on the main element the table is in.  I then produce the PDF and see how things come out since this will probably change the page breaks.

Another possibility is to move the tablenumbered (or example or table) element to a different location in the flow of the text so it all comes out on the same page.

Oh, I forgot to say that these XeLaTeXSpecial attributes are described in appendix D in the user documentation.
